M.T. ANDERSON is the New York Times bestselling author of Feed, a National Book Award finalist and winner of the Los Angeles Times Book Prize; The Astonishing Life of Octavian Nothing, Traitor to the Nation, winner of the 2006 National Book Award; and Symphony for the City of the Dead: Dmitri Shostakovich and the Siege of Leningrad, a Boston Globe–Horn Book Prize winner, among many other books for children and young adults.
He is also the author of three graphic novels, including The Assassination of Brangwain Spurge, a National Book Award finalist, with Eugene Yelchin. Elf Dog & Owl Head, his most recent novel for children, won a Newbery Honor. He lives in New England.
